Output e32c7ca148f253e66d3e94f183d8f889d1f512496ae3ea2f61045281970fbcb3:3

value
168492618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78b44930382ca7cecf89303e4a5a74bcfcc1db2b OP_EQUAL
address
3ChEz3fe7cnxXgt1Bm2XaQPbrrfCSYo64A
transaction
e32c7ca148f253e66d3e94f183d8f889d1f512496ae3ea2f61045281970fbcb3
spent
true